Transaction 3ec587ee79c2cbc84af6236a75f43a015fa816adb9d23807d81900c78ca9444e

1 Input
2 Outputs
  • 3ec587ee79c2cbc84af6236a75f43a015fa816adb9d23807d81900c78ca9444e:0
  • value  1104633
    address  15Zoa3omknoHvydJuGJdwxo718EEHrYHAN
  • 3ec587ee79c2cbc84af6236a75f43a015fa816adb9d23807d81900c78ca9444e:1
  • value  16404616
    address  1KF7JzmpY2duzRs9cSFEk6dNKj416eooFH